  1. Mail Order Pharmacy What You Don’t Know Will Hurt You!

  2. Mail Order Pharmacy Builds a case for savings through: • Perceived Discounts • Not Actual Dollars

  3. Example: Brand Name Prescription • Retail Pricing AWP – 14% • Mail Pricing AWP – 22% Brand Prescription AWP - $100.00 • Retail AWP – 14% 100.00 – 14.00 = $86.00 • Mail Order AWP – 22% 100.00 – 22.00 = $78.00 $8.00 Savings

  4. Mail Order Alters or Uses Higher AWP Products • Retail AWP – 14% • 100.00 – 14.00 = $86.00 • Mail Order AWP – 22% • 150.00 – 33.00 = $117.00 - $31.00

  5. Example Generic Prescription: Retail Pricing: MAC Pricing set at $0.20 x 60 = $12.00 Mail Pricing: AWP – 50% AWP = $1.00 x 60 = $60.00 60.00 - 50% = $30.00 - $ 18.00

  6. Co-Pay Issue Pfizer Study • Retail co-pay $30.00 X 3 $90.00 • MAC co-pay $30.00 / per one 3 month supply Payer picks up $60.00 of cost. *If prescription is not $60.00 cheaper, then government costs go up.

Repackaging Example:Lipitor 20mg #30 • At Retail • Pharmacy Paid • AWP-14% + $2.00 • AWP* = $4.16/tablet • 30 x $4.16 = $124.80 • $124.80 - $17.47 + $2.00 = $109.33 • At Mail Order • Pharmacy Paid • AWP-22% + $0.00 • AWP* = $6.81/tablet • 30 x $6.81 = $ 204.30 • $204.30 - $44.95 + $0.00 = $159.35 $50.02 more at Mail Order vs. Retail *2007 Red Book Pricing
